How does the moon get light?

The moon does not produce its own light. It reflects light from the sun, which is why we see it shining in the night sky.

Why is the night sky over an African Savanna brighter than a city sky?

because there is so much 'light pollution' (light) in a city that it washes the sky of the light, wheras in a savanna region its wilderness and no artificial light, so you can see the full natural light (and all the stars) of the sky.
